Key to the City: Family Resource Fair
Join the NYIC at Rufus King Park on Saturday, June 11, 2022, from 10 am - 2 pm! We will be on the lawn in front King Manor Museum at 150-03 Jamaica Ave, Queens, NY 11432.
Local community-based organizations will be sharing resources covering financial literacy, college access, IDNYC, and health access! We'll have Know Your Rights information available and much more!
There will be several legal service providers available to assist community members in learning more about immigration relief options.
To ensure a safe space for all attending, this event will be outdoors, masks are required, and we will be conducting health screenings and contact tracing.
